    Кристаллическая структура и электронные состояния ионов Co и Gd в монокристалле Gd0.4Sr0.6CoO2.85 / М. С. Платунов [и др.] // Письма в Журн. эксперим. и теор. физ. - 2016. - Т. 103, Вып. 3-4. - С. 214-219, DOI 10.7868/S0370274X16030115. - Библиогр.: 20. - Работа частично поддержана Российским фондом фундаментальных исследований (гранты # 13-02-00958, 13-02-00358, 14-02-31051, 16-32-60049), Советом по грантам Президента РФ (стипендия СП-938.2015.5), а также программой “УМНИК”. Рентгеноструктурные и термохимические исследования проведены при поддержке проекта СО РАН V.45.3.1. . - ISSN 0370-274X
Аннотация: Проведены измерения рентгеновской дифракции и спектров рентгеновского поглощения (XANES) на K-крае Со и L3-крае Gd в кобальтитах GdCoO3 и Gd0.4Sr0.6CoO2.85. Изучено влияние Sr-замещения на кристаллическую структуру, электронное и магнитное состояния ионов Co3+ в монокристалле Gd0.4Sr0.6CoO2.85. Измерения XANES спектров на K-крае Co не показали заметного смещения края поглощения с ростом концентрации Sr. Последнее свидетельствуем о том, что эффективная валентность кобальта не меняется. Увеличение интенсивности поглощения на L3-крае Gd связано с увеличением степени гибридизации 5d(Gd)-2p(O)-состояний. Влияние дырочного допирования на магнитные свойства заключается в появлении ферромагнитной компоненты и значительном возрастании магнитного момента.

Аннотация: Методами термического и рентгеноструктурного анализа в интервале температур 11001473 К изучен процесс взаимопревращения тетрагонального перовскита Sr ( 0.8 ) Gd ( 0.2 ) CoO ( 3-d ) с упорядоченным расположением катионов Sr/Gd и анионных вакансий в кубическую разупорядоченную модификацию. Показано, что фазовое превращение протекает как размытый фазовый переход первого рода. Процесс разупорядочения не зависит от скорости нагрева и контролируется термодинамическими характеристиками процессов в кристалле, тогда как процесс образования упорядоченной тетрагональной структуры контролируется кинетическими факторами. Проведен количественный анализ температурной зависимости теплоемкости на основе размытых фазовых переходов.
Process of interconversion of tetragonal Sr(0.8) Gd(0.2) CoO(3-d) (with ordered Sr/Gd cations and anion vacancies) to cubic one (with disordered structure) was studied by X-ray structural and thermal analysis at 1100-1473 K. It was shown that the transformation is a first order diffuse phase transition. The ramp rate does not affect cation and anion vacancies disordering which is controlled by thermodynamic parameters of the processes in the solid whereas cubic to tetragonal transition is kinetically controlled. A theory of diffuse phase transition was applied to quantitatively analyze heat capacity temperature dependence.

    Thermokinetic study of intermetallic phase formation in an Al/Cu multilayer thin film system / E. T. Moiseenko, V. V. Yumashev, R. R. Altunin [et al.] // Materialia. - 2023. - Vol. 28. - Ст. 101747, DOI 10.1016/j.mtla.2023.101747. - Cited References: 53. - This work was supported by the Russian Science Foundation under grant # 22-13-00313 . - ISSN 2589-1529
   Перевод заглавия: Термокинетическое исследование образования интерметаллических фаз в многослойной тонкопленочной системе Al/Cu
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
Intermetallics -- Thin film -- Solid-state reaction -- Kinetics -- Differential scanning calorimetry -- Electron diffraction
Аннотация: The solid-state reaction process in a multilayer thin film system (Al/Cu)50 has experimentally been studied using the methods of simultaneous thermal analysis (STA) and in situ electron diffraction. A detailed kinetic analysis of the phase formation processes during the solid-state reaction has shown that the observed solid-state transformations can be described by a statistically significant kinetic model where each stage corresponds to the reaction of the n-th order with autocatalysis. The low-temperature stage has been demonstrated to be attributable to the formation of the θ-Al2Cu phase, with the medium-temperature and high-temperature ones corresponding to the α2-AlCu3 and γ1-Al4Cu9 phases, respectively. The kinetic parameters for the formation of the phases θ-Al2Cu, α2-AlCu3 and γ1-Al4Cu9 have been determined. It has been shown that the kinetic model describing the solid-state reaction in the Al–Cu multilayer thin film system is in best agreement with the experimental data in the case of a competition between the formation stages of the α2-AlCu3 and γ1-Al4Cu9 phases.

    Thermokinetic study of aluminum-induced crystallization of a-Si: The effect of Al layer thickness / S. M. Zharkov, V. V. Yumashev, E. T. Moiseenko [et al.] // Nanomaterials. - 2023. - Vol. 13, Is. 22. - Ст. 2925, DOI 10.3390/nano13222925. - Cited References: 70. - This work was supported by the Russian Science Foundation under grant #22-13-00313 . - ISSN 2079-4991
   Перевод заглавия: Термокинетическое исследование кристаллизации a-Si, индуцированной алюминием: влияние толщины слоя Al
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
amorphous silicon -- Al/Si -- nanolayer -- multilayer film -- metal-induced crystallization -- aluminum-induced crystallization -- kinetics -- activation energy -- enthalpy -- simultaneous thermal analysis (STA)
Аннотация: The effect of the aluminum layer on the kinetics and mechanism of aluminum-induced crystallization (AIC) of amorphous silicon (a-Si) in (Al/a-Si)n multilayered films was studied using a complex of in situ methods (simultaneous thermal analysis, transmission electron microscopy, electron diffraction, and four-point probe resistance measurement) and ex situ methods (X-ray diffraction and optical microscopy). An increase in the thickness of the aluminum layer from 10 to 80 nm was found to result in a decrease in the value of the apparent activation energy Ea of silicon crystallization from 137 to 117 kJ/mol (as estimated by the Kissinger method) as well as an increase in the crystallization heat from 12.3 to 16.0 kJ/(mol Si). The detailed kinetic analysis showed that the change in the thickness of an individual Al layer could lead to a qualitative change in the mechanism of aluminum-induced silicon crystallization: with the thickness of Al ≤ 20 nm. The process followed two parallel routes described by the n-th order reaction equation with autocatalysis (Cn-X) and the Avrami–Erofeev equation (An): with an increase in the thickness of Al ≥ 40 nm, the process occurred in two consecutive steps. The first one can be described by the n-th order reaction equation with autocatalysis (Cn-X), and the second one can be described by the n-th order reaction equation (Fn). The change in the mechanism of amorphous silicon crystallization was assumed to be due to the influence of the degree of Al defects at the initial state on the kinetics of the crystallization process.

Аннотация: The thermoelectric properties of the NdCoO3 and SmCoO3 rare-earth cobalt oxides with a perovskite structure have been investigated in a wide temperature range. It is shown that, in the low-temperature region, the thermal conductivity of the compounds has a sharp maximum and the electrical conductivity of the samples increases with temperature, whereas the Seebeck coefficient behaves nonmonotonically with increasing temperature. The SmCoO3 oxide is characterized by the positive thermopower over the entire investigated range with a sharp growth in the low-temperature region, attaining the maximum value (S ≈ 1000 μV/K) near room temperature, and a further decrease. It has been established that, in the NdCoO3 oxide, the Seebeck coefficient changes its sign, which was rarely observed in the La-based compounds and is atypical of the undoped rare-earth cobalt oxides. The thermopower maximum obtained at a temperature of 450 K is 400 μV/K. The regions of the fastest growth of the thermoelectric power factor correspond to the anomalies caused by the spin transition of Со3+ ions and the dielectric–metal transition.

    The Sr2.4Dy0.6Co2O7-δ Ruddlesden‒Popper Phase: Structural, thermoelectric, and magnetic properties / V. A. Dudnikov, Y. S. Orlov, L. A. Solovyov [et al.] // Ceram. Int. - 2021. - Vol. 47, Is. 7, Part A. - P. 9068-9074, DOI 10.1016/j.ceramint.2020.12.030. - Cited References: 39. - The study was supported by the Russian Foundation for Basic Research , project no. 19-03-00017 and the budget project #АААА-А17-117021310222-4 for the Institute of Chemistry and Chemical Technology, Siberian Branch of the Russian Academy of Sciences . - ISSN 0272-8842
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
Rare-earth substituted cobalt oxides -- Ruddlesden-Popper phase -- Thermoelectric oxide materials -- Magnetic properties
Аннотация: A new anion-deficient Sr2.4Dy0.6Co2O7‒δ (δ = 0.33–1.1) perovskite phase with a structure of the A3B2O7 Raddlesden‒Popper homologous series has been obtained by the solid-state synthesis in the reducing/oxidizing atmosphere and its structural characterization has been performed by the Rietveld refinement of the X-ray powder diffraction data. It has been stablished that the Sr2.4Dy0.6Co2O7‒δ compound (sp. gr. I4/mmm) has parameters of a = b = 3.8526(1) and c = 19.9431(7) Å in the reduced form (δ = 1.1) and a = b = 3.8086(1) and c = 19.9190(6) Å in the oxidized form (δ ≈ 0.33) and oxygen vacancies occupy mainly the sites linking CoO5 polyhedra inside two perovskite layers. It has been established using differential scanning calorimetry and thermogravimetry that, at T < 530 K, the synthesized phase is stable against the inert and oxidizing atmosphere; at higher temperatures, the Sr2.4Dy0.6Co2O7-δ compound can reversibly absorb/release oxygen. The magnetic properties of the Sr2.4Dy0.6Co2O6.09 compound have been investigated in the temperature range of 10–400 K and described in terms of the formation of dimers, in which the Co3+‒Co3+ and Co2+‒Co2+ ion pairs antiferromagnetically interact and are in the nonmagnetic ground state. The electrical conductivity and the Seebeck coefficient have been measured in air in the temperature range from 300 to 800 K. An observed sharp decrease in the Seebeck coefficient of the Sr2.4Dy0.6Co2O7-δ compound and the change in its sign near 700 K have been attributed to the transition of cobalt ions to the Co3+ state and the charge disproportionation of Co3+ ions to Co2+ and Co4+ ones.

    The competition between magnetocrystalline and shape anisotropy on the magnetic and magneto-transport properties of crystallographically aligned CuCr2Se4 thin films / I. Edelman [et al.] // J. Magn. Magn. Mater. - 2017. - Vol. 443. - P. 107-115, DOI 10.1016/j.jmmm.2017.07.022. - Cited References: 35. - The work was supported partly by the Grant of the President of the Russian Federation no. NSh-7559.2016.2. M.E. and D.C.J. acknowledge support from the National Science Foundation under grant DMR-1266217. . - ISSN 0304-8853
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
Copper selenide -- CuCr2Se4 films -- Magnetic anisotropy -- Trasnverse kerr effect -- Magnetic resonance -- Magnetoresistance
Аннотация: Crystallographically aligned nanocrystalline films of the ferromagnetic spinel CuCr2Se4 were successfully synthesized and their structure and alignment were confirmed by X-ray diffraction and high-resolution transmission electron microscopy. The average size of the crystallites is about 200–250 nm, and their (1 1 1) crystal planes are parallel to the film plane. A good match of the film’s electronic structure to that of bulk CuCr2Se4 is confirmed by transverse Kerr effect measurements. Four easy 〈1 1 1〉 axes are present in the films. One of these axes is oriented perpendicular and three others are oriented at an angle of 19.5° relative to the film plane. The magnetic properties of the films are determined by a competition between the out-of-plane magnetocrystalline anisotropy and the in-plane shape anisotropy. Magnetic measurements show that the dominating type of anisotropy switches from shape to magnetocrystalline anisotropy near 160 K, which leads to a switch of the effective easy axis from inside the film plane at room temperature to perpendicular to the film plane as the temperature decreases. At last, a moderately large, negative value of the low-temperature magnetoresistance was observed for the first time in CuCr2Se4 films.

    Synthesis, structure, and properties of EuErCuS3 / A. V. Ruseikina [et al.] // J. Alloys Compd. - 2019. - Vol. 805. - P. 779-788, DOI 10.1016/j.jallcom.2019.07.059. - Cited References: 54. - The work was supported by the State budget allocated to the fundamental research in the Ministry of Science and Education, Russian Federation of (Project No. V.45.3.3); by RFBR Grant 17-02-00754 ; by the Ministry of Science and Higher Education of the Russian Federation under Project No 3.9534.2017/8.9. . - ISSN 0925-8388
   Перевод заглавия: Синтез, структура и свойства EuErCuS3
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
Inorganic materials -- Thermochemistry -- Spectroscopy -- Magnetic measurements -- Optical spectroscopy -- X-ray diffraction
Аннотация: The crystal structure of the first-synthesized compound EuErCuS3 was determined from X-ray powder diffraction data: orthorhombic crystal system, space group Pnma, structural type Eu2CuS3: a = 10.1005(2) Å, b = 3.91255(4)Å, c = 12.8480(2) Å; V = 507.737(14) Å3, Z = 4, and ρx = 6.266 g/cm3. The temperatures and enthalpies of reversible polymorphic transitions and incongruent melting of the compound were determined by DSC: Tα↔β = 1524 K, ΔНα↔β = 2.3 ± 0.2 kJ∙mol−1; Tβ↔γ = 1575 K, ΔНβ↔γ = 0.7 ± 0.1 kJ∙mol−1; Tγ↔δ = 1602 K; ΔНγ↔δ = 1.3 ± 0.1 kJ∙mol−1 and Tcr = 1735 ± 10 K, ΔНcr = −3.5 ± 0.3 kJ∙mol−1. IR spectra were recorded in the range from 50 to 400 cm−1. The compound was found to be IR-transparent in the range 4000–400 cm−1. The compound was characterized by Raman spectroscopy. The observed spectra featured both Raman lines and luminescence. Ab initio calculations of the EuErCuS3 crystal structure and phonon spectrum were performed, the frequencies and types of fundamental modes were determined, and the involvement of constituent ions in the IR and Raman modes was assessed from an analysis of the ab initio displacement vectors. The vibrational spectra were interpreted. EuErCuS3 manifests a ferrimagnetic transition at 4.8 K. Its microhardness is 2850 MPa. The obtained data can serve as the basis for predicting the properties of EuLnCuS3 compounds. Valence states for Eu (2+) and Er (3+) are proved both by the XRD and optical methods. Optical band gap was found to be 1.934 eV from diffuse reflectance spectrum.

    Structural properties and high-temperature spin and electronic transitions in GdCoO3: Experiment and theory / Yu. S. Orlov [et al.] // Phys. Rev. B. - 2013. - Vol. 88, Is. 23. - Ст. 235105. - P. , DOI 10.1103/PhysRevB.88.235105 . - ISSN 1098-0121
   Перевод заглавия: Структурные свойства и высокотемпературные спиновые и электронные переходы в GdCoO3: эксперимент и теория
Аннотация: We have investigated the x-ray diffraction (XRD) structure, magnetic susceptibility, and heat capacity of GdCoO3 in a wide temperature range. A model of phase separation of the low-spin (LS) and high-spin (HS) states has been proposed based on the analysis of XRD peak shape anomalies in the temperature range 200-800 K. From magnetic measurements we separated the HS Co3+ contribution and fitted it with the temperature-dependent spin gap. We found a smooth LS-HS crossover at T=800 K. The possible contribution of the intermediate spin (IS) state to the thermodynamics is excluded by the calculation IS-LS excitation energy within the modified crystal-field approach. In the two-phase model, with HS/LS probabilities calculated from the found spin gap and the LS and HS volumes calculated by the DFT-GGA method, we were able to reproduce the temperature dependence of the unit-cell volume and thermal expansion. Thus, we conclude that in GdCoO3 the main mechanism of the lattice expansion is not the conventional lattice anharmonicity, but the HS/LS fluctuations. The electronic structure has been calculated by the LDA+GTB method. At zero temperature, we have obtained the charge-transfer insulator with the charge gap Eg=0.5 eV. The thermal population of the HS term results in the in-gap band formation inside the insulator gap and smooth insulator-metal transition at TIMT=780 K. Heat-capacity measurements revealed a smooth maximum near the TIMT. © 2013 American Physical Society.

    Structural and electron transport properties of CaFe2O4 synthesized in air and in helium atmosphere / Yu. V. Knyazev [et al.] // J. Alloys Compd. - 2020. - Vol. 820. - Ст. 153073, DOI 10.1016/j.jallcom.2019.153073. - Cited References: 37. - The reported study was partially supported by the Russian Foundation for Basic Research, Government of Krasnoyarsk Territory, Krasnoyarsk Regional Fund of Science (grant #18-42-243011) and the UMNIK Program. . - ISSN 0925-8388. - ISSN 1873-4669
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
CaFe2O4 -- Mössbauer spectroscopy -- EXAFS/XANES -- XPS -- Conductivity measurements -- Activation energy
Аннотация: The samples with the CaFe2O4-type crystal structure were obtained by the solid-state reaction method at 1000 °C in the air and the helium atmosphere for the first time. We investigated the modification of the structural and electronic properties of the obtained samples. Mössbauer, XAFS-, XPS-spectroscopies, and dc-, ac-conductivity measurements were carried out. Mössbauer and XAFS-spectroscopies showed that the local environment of Fe and Ca cations does not change in the case of the inert atmosphere synthesis. Nevertheless, a sharp six-order increase in the electrical resistance observed at room temperature for the sample obtained in the in the helium atmosphere. Moreover, calculated from dc-conductivity data activation energy rises from 0.327 for the air-synthesized sample to 0.585 eV for helium-obtained one. This behavior indicates significant modification of in-band-gap energy structure, which correlated with thermally activated charge carriers. Our ac-conductivity measurements in the frequency range of 1 kHz–2 MHz for the CaFe2O4 obtained in the air showed the presence of defect levels in the energy band structure. Oxygen pressure reduction during the synthesis results in levels vanishing. Therefore, we suppose the key role of oxygen atoms in the transport properties of the material, which is indirectly confirmed by XPS data. In prospect, CaFe2O4 can be used in promising gas analyzers.

    Stability and thermoelectric properties of mechano-activated solid solutions of Sr1-xLnxTiO3-δ (Ln = Nd, Gd, Dy) / Y. S. Orlov, S. N. Vereshchagin, L. A. Solovyov [et al.] // J. Taiwan Inst. Chem. Eng. - 2022. - Vol. 138. - Ст. 104449, DOI 10.1016/j.jtice.2022.104449. - Cited References: 39. - This study was supported by the Russian Foundation for Basic Research, project no. 20-52-04008 Bel_mol_a. Thermal analysis was performed within the scope of Budget Project No. 0287-2021-00-13 for the Institute of Chemistry and Chemical Technology SB RAS . - ISSN 1876-1070
Кл.слова (ненормированные):
Strontium titanate solid solutions -- Thermoelectric oxide materials -- Mechanochemical activation -- Electron microscopy
Аннотация: Background: The effect of mechanochemical activation on the microstructure, morphology, and thermoelectric parameters of the materials leading to an increase in the power factor (PF) is demonstrated by the example of the Sr1-xLnxTiO3-δ (Ln = Nd, Gd, Dy; x = 0.05, 0.075, 0.1) solid solutions. Methods: The strontium titanate solid solutions have been synthesized using a conventional ceramic technology from particles of different sizes obtained by mechanical activation of annealed ceramics. Findings: It is shown that different sizes of initial particles cause the morphological and microstructural differences and significantly affect the stability and thermoelectric properties of the synthesized samples. It has been established that a decrease in the initial particle size ensures the thermal stability of the samples and leads to an increase in their electrical conductivity and PF at the minor variation in the Seebeck coefficient. The PF of the Sr0.925Nd0.075TiO3 solid solution changes by a factor of 7. It has been found that the mechanically activated samples have the much lower porosity than the nonactivated ones, which noticeably reduces the effective area of their interaction with the environment (oxygen release and absorption); therefore, all the measurement data obtained on the mechanically activated samples upon their heating and cooling are reversible.

    Spin-fLop transition in Co2B2O5 pyroborate / N. V. Kazak, N. A. Belskaya, E. M. Moshkina [et al.] // JETP Letters. - 2021. - Vol. 114, Is. 2. - P. 92-97, DOI 10.1134/S0021364021140058. - Cited References: 36. - This work was supported by the Russian Foundation for Basic Research, project no. 20-02-00559 . - ISSN 0021-3640
Аннотация: Cobalt pyroborate Co2B2O5 single crystals have been obtained by spontaneous crystallization from solution–melt. Powder X-ray diffraction measurements have revealed the triclinic symmetry P1¯ with the lattice parameters a=3.1666(7) Å, b=6.1543(6) Å, c=9.2785(12) Å, α=104.240(5)°, β=90.841(14)°, γ=92.064(16)°, and V=175.10(5) Å3. Magnetic properties have been studied in the temperature range of 4.2–300 K and in magnetic fields up to 90 kOe by measuring the static magnetization and molar heat capacity. A transition to an antiferromagnetic state has been detected at TN = 45 K. A spin-flop transition occurs in the sample in strong magnetic fields.
